To adjust the front derailleur on your mountain bike for optimal performance, start by shifting the chain to the smallest chainring and loosen the cable tension. Then, adjust the height and angle of the derailleur so that it is parallel to the chainrings. Next, adjust the limit screws to ensure the chain moves smoothly between chainrings without rubbing. Finally, tighten the cable tension and test the shifting to make sure it is smooth and precise.
